This is a title that allows you to simulate military scenarios based on an extensive and precise database. It was created by a British family business.
A video game developed by a family business in the United Kingdom has attracted the attention of armies from all over the world .
This, because allows you to accurately simulate scenarios military using different tactics and equipment.
It is about Order: professional edition a program created and marketed by people with virtually no military experience.
According to information retrieved by the The Wall Street Journal although war games have long been used by high command, They are now used by both junior staff and analysts. .
Among the advantages they offer is this They help teach more safely and at lower cost regarding the carrying out of certain military maneuvers.
Added to this is the fact that allow you to explore hypothetical scenarios that might not be addressed with other exercises like that of a nuclear war.
Retired colonel and current director of war games at Marine Corps University Tim Barrick told the American newspaper that used Order: professional edition train eight Navy majors .
He asked them to participate several times in an online exercise that placed them in a confrontation in the Pacific .
Barrick assured that after the two months of using the video game, noticed an increase in group creativity .
He anticipated that “these are not simple problems” and that “It’s not like we’re asking them to play checkers (the board game).” .
Recently, The United States Air Force approved Order: professional edition to run on your protected networks .
In the same way, The British Strategic Command has just signed up to use it for training, education and analysis purposes. according to the aforementioned media.
They described the video game as a tool “for testing ideas” .
For his part, Taiwan defense analysts use it to assess potential military scenarios in a context of constant tensions with the forces of the People’s Republic of China.

Why the Pentagon was interested in a war video game
It was 2016, when officials from the U.S. Department of Defense they contacted Slitherine Software .
This British company is the one that publishes the video game and is made up of a family business that started around 2000 when they sold games on CD.
One of the titles they offered at that time was Legion which allowed you to participate in military campaigns in ancient Rome.
Slitherine managers are a father and a son: JD McNeil and Iain McNeil .
The first of them declared Newspaper that What caught the Pentagon’s attention was the software’s vast and accurate database. which takes into account several planes, ships, missiles and other military equipment from around the world.
So, the players can simulate military scenarios with attention to detail .
Pete Szabo, a former Air Force Air Mobility Command analyst, said he began using order around 2017, with the aim of Fuel consumption of model aircraft in combat situations .
“It’s been a very powerful tool for us.” the retired lieutenant colonel told the American newspaper.
And although he admitted that it was initially difficult for him to convince senior officers to use a commercial video game, he said that Many advocates see benefits in its use .
They ensure that simulations, particularly digital, They can help with everything from perfecting decision-making to improving maneuvering skills and spatial awareness. .
One of its advocates is US Army Colonel Arnel David. who advises NATO’s top general and helps run an informal organization designed to promote games of this type, Fight Club International.
In his words: “There is no doubt that skill in a game matters on the battlefield” .

How is Order: professional editionthe video game used by the Pentagon
Unlike very popular commercial video games like Call of Duty —where users photograph with a first-person view— order It’s more like a map, where users can add, remove, or modify factors to perform a simulation. .
Some of the most notable aspects of titles of this type are: They are fast and have significant processing power, allowing scenarios to be simulated at unprecedented speed. .
In this way, users can generate data for later analysis .
In addition to Order: professional edition, There are other projects like Sword from French wargame developer MASA Group.
From this last company they ensure that their advances in the field of Artificial intelligence (AI) allows the program to run more easily compared to competing systems.
What are the current limitations of war video games for military training?
Although different military organizations have used war video games to integrate the training of their troops, there seems to be a consensus that they are just an additional tool as Lieutenant Colonel Szabo suggests.
It’s because War is subject to factors ranging from military equipment and strategy to politics and corruption. .
Therefore, although a large amount of data can be incorporated into the systems, there are edges that are more complex to consider .
And also others that are not quantifiable like military morale.
Colonel David, who served in Iraq and Afghanistan, said: “it’s a tool in a set of tools” .
Along with this, it is worth mentioning that Not all war video games focus on combat scenarios .
Also There are others which, for example, address questions of logistics like that developed by the United States Transportation Command.
After being contacted by the Pentagon, Slitherine focused on creating Order: professional edition a version aimed at military and intelligence agencies that meets their security requirements and allows them to download classified data without access to programmers or other users. said Iain McNeil.
However, order There is also an edition aimed at commercial users, used by around a million people. said the developers.
